Each assembly goes through a thorough inspection process—think of it like a health check for your axle. They look for straightness, cracks, and surface wear, so you know you’re getting something solid.
Now, let’s talk about what’s under the hood. Every internal component, from the ring and pinions to the clutches and carriers, gets the full once-over. They don’t just replace the bearings and seals; they make sure everything is up to snuff. The gears are inspected for optimal tooth contact patterns, and they even measure the rolling torque with inch-pound precision. This attention to detail means your setup will last longer and run smoother.
One thing I really appreciate is how they set the correct gear backlash. This isn’t just a technical detail; it ensures that your axle gets proper lubrication and operates quietly. Plus, the axle tubes are checked to meet OEM standards for straightness, which is crucial for performance.
Zumbrota takes cleaning seriously, too. They use a hydro-blast rinse and sandblasting on all parts, followed by a proprietary deep-cleaning process. It’s this kind of meticulous work that sets them apart in the remanufacturing game.
